Feast of St. Aloysius Gonzaga

2Kings 19:9b-11, 14-21, 31-35a, 36 | Ps. 48:2-4, 10-11 | Mt. 7:6, 12-14

Today’s Gospel calls us to look at the way we live and see if we are living according to our model, Jesus.  We are tempted to take the easy path in completing a task.  That is true for all of us, I suppose.  However, Jesus is talking about the way we live the life of the Gospel.  Our world’s message, as seen through the media, is that we shouldn’t have to work hard. There is an easier way.  Get out and obtain the newer model of machinery, etc., and take life easy.  The message extends to living a moral life.  Give into the temptations that surround you.  Cheat on your employer.  Take advantage of co-workers.  Think of self before spouse, children, others. 

Today consider the ways in which you are tempted to take the easy road.  Ask God for the strength you need to remain faithful to his teachings.  Give thanks to God for the times you were faithful in the past.
